Output 49d62c2c426a351f634efaf10a5cc95a5ceb580e42424fe40a4b95018598d01c:11

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b43739199d73d8ac26b38460bea02ff0f5c9beb OP_EQUAL
address
3QbaLJSGqtB61NiNfW8zwrq2a3EPFLwvub
transaction
49d62c2c426a351f634efaf10a5cc95a5ceb580e42424fe40a4b95018598d01c
spent
true